Extracted internal flagella from aedeagus of Oulema using same pin. The aedeagus is just over 0.2mm in diameter
My dissecting pin. Pin is 0.3mm dia with bent tip 0.1mm wide
With beetles I hold aedeagus steady with fine pin in bulb end and then tease out internal sacs with the hooked end. Can be fiddly for sure but usually works and as I say j found it far easier than trying to hydraulically evert

I presumed that's what you meant. As I say I have used this very fine hooked pin to evert the internal sacs of things like Pterosticus nigrita/rhaeticus aedeagi and Oulema melanopus agg. having previously tried and failed to do same thing you're trying by inserting tube at bottom end
Created it by dragging tip of pin along glass slide and then mounted it in a cocktail stick. Have never managed to recreate same thing again so this one's about 10 years old now. Terrified of losing it!
I use a very fine pin with a tiny hook on the end to extract beetle bits and have even used it to extract the internal sacs of aedeagi too. Not sure if it would work on moths though?

Some more figures....pre-drought average numbers 308 males vs 79 females. Post drought average 134 males vs 25 females so males knocked back by over 50% but females by 70%
Their breeding pond is large and deep and never dries up but pattern on numbers is so clear now that I suspect the drought must have really affected them post-breeding in their summering quarters. Anyone else seeing similar pattern? @froglife.bsky.social
Female numbers from 2018-2022.....78, 103, 81, 60, 74 then since 2023......25, 29, 21. We're on the Greensand Ridge here with many toads migrating off the floodplain onto sandy soils and now suspect that the drought in 2022 must have really hammered females disproportionately
Shout out to fellow #ToadPatrol. Anyone else seen a real noticeable affect on female numbers after the 2022 drought year. I've been concerned about dwindling female numbers on my Sandy, Beds patrol for few years and looking at data this evening there was a serious decline between 2022 and 2023
